Output 14053759a88b31474277e764f50c3d41c18f7646ea9ac6ead0c314cc02464874:31

value
3687737
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97b108f412fc0d40a36a8361710444dfa593ac5d OP_EQUAL
address
3FX637fpQNrG8v4gHgAhRh4zyRxqy1KPVa
transaction
14053759a88b31474277e764f50c3d41c18f7646ea9ac6ead0c314cc02464874
spent
true